Job Description:

An Electrical Technician is responsible for supporting electrical and wire harness assembly and installation within a controlled aerospace manufacturing environment. This role includes soldering on electronic and avionics products, assembling and installing wire harnesses, preparing test articles and fixtures, installing and terminating wiring, troubleshooting circuits, applying organic coatings for corrosion protection and appearance, and working on complex components and systems using established drawings and technical requirements. Successful completion of all required contingencies and training is mandatory.
